He took up judo at age eight at the Sambo 2000 Judo Club in Ust-Ilimsk, Russian Federation. (eju.net, 28 Mar 2016)
:
"At the age of seven I went to play chess, but it was not for me and, shortly after I turned eight years old, my grandmother took me to judo. After that, I could not imagine a day without judo. Judo taught me to be able to make decisions quicker and boosted my self-confidence as well as my perseverance." (eju.net, 28 Mar 2016)

In June 2021 he was selected to be the flag bearer for Azerbaijan at the opening ceremony of the 2020 Olympic Games in Tokyo. (azernews.az, 25 Jun 2021; Instagram profile, 25 Jun 2021)
In recognition of his performances at the 2016 Olympic Games in Rio de Janeiro, he received the Order for Service to the Fatherland [third class] from the president of Azerbaijan. (president.az, 01 Sep 2016)
